    A Prime Riverside Address in the Heart of Hue

    Located at No. 02 Hung Vuong Street, right beside the iconic Truong Tien Bridge, the hotel sits within one of Vietnam’s most culturally significant landscapes. Hue, a UNESCO-recognised heritage destination and the former imperial capital, is known for its historic monuments, royal architecture and tranquil river scenes. Staying here means being immersed in a setting where history is not just preserved, but still deeply felt in everyday life.

    The property itself spans two towers and features 161 guestrooms, each designed to reflect the surrounding environment. The Huong River is not just a view, but a central inspiration behind the entire concept of the hotel.

    A Design Story Inspired by “A Tale of Two Times”

    What sets Grand Royal Riverside Hue apart is its design narrative. Built around the concept of “A Tale of Two Times”, the hotel blends the elegance of Hue’s imperial past with the energy of contemporary living. This duality is reflected in every detail, from the architecture to the interiors.

    Drawing inspiration from Indochine aesthetics, the space features natural wood textures, locally inspired materials and calming jade-toned hues. The result is a refined yet understated environment that feels both rooted in history and comfortably modern. It is the kind of place where you can unwind after a day of exploring ancient citadels, while still feeling connected to the cultural depth of the destination.

    Dining That Reflects Local and Global Flavours

    Food is an essential part of any Hue experience, and the hotel’s Jade & Ginger Restaurant brings that to life through a thoughtfully curated menu. Guests can start their day with a breakfast buffet that includes Vietnamese favourites such as bun bo Hue, pho and banh mi, alongside a selection of international dishes.

    Throughout the day, the restaurant continues to serve a mix of authentic local specialities and European-inspired options, offering something for both adventurous eaters and those seeking familiar comforts.

    For a more relaxed setting, The Amber Lounge serves as the hotel’s social hub. During the day, it offers artisanal teas, freshly brewed coffee and light refreshments in a calm, inviting space. As evening sets in, the lounge transforms into a refined bar, where guests can enjoy curated wines, signature cocktails and premium spirits while overlooking the riverfront ambience.

    A Spiritual Sojourn Through Hue’s Sacred Past

    Launched ahead of the Vesak Buddhist holiday, this curated experience takes you beyond sightseeing into meaningful, ritual-rich moments across some of Vietnam’s most revered religious landmarks. Whether you’re seeking inner peace, divine guidance, or simply a quiet reset, each stop on the itinerary is a doorway into Hue’s timeless spiritual landscape.

    The Journey Begins: Morning Chanting and Tea at Kim Dai Pagoda

    Your sacred journey begins with morning chanting at the serene Kim Dai Pagoda, where the air is thick with incense and ancient mantras echo in the hall. Here, you’ll join a peaceful tea-time conversation with the resident head monk — a rare moment to reflect, reset, and reconnect.

    One of the most distinctive rituals you’ll partake in is drawing fortune sticks, known locally as “Xin Xăm.” With each wooden stick, guests receive spiritual insight — a gentle nudge toward clarity, hope, or new direction for the months ahead.

    Homage at the Khai Dinh Mausoleum

    From there, the pilgrimage continues to the striking Khai Dinh Mausoleum — a fusion of Eastern design and French baroque sensibilities. Guests are invited to light an incense stick at the imperial altar, paying tribute to the past and offering prayers for happiness, harmony, and good fortune.

    Hon Chen Temple: Where Deities Meet the Perfume River

    Set along the banks of the mystical Perfume River, Hon Chen Temple radiates both folklore and faith. Known for its vibrant ceremonies honouring both Champa and Vietnamese deities, the site is the epicentre of the Hue Nam Temple Festival — recently recognised as part of Vietnam’s Intangible Cultural Heritage. Pilgrims have long made their way here to take part in age-old rites, and now, so can you.

    Conclude with a Prayer at Nam Giao Esplanade

    The spiritual retreat reaches its culmination at the Nam Giao Esplanade, once the site of grand Heaven and Earth ceremonies performed by emperors of the Nguyen dynasty. Today, these rituals are revived by high-ranking dignitaries — and you’re invited to be part of this sacred tradition. Light a final incense stick, offer your silent prayers, and feel the hum of history beneath your feet.

    Your Stay: Colonial Elegance Meets Modern Grace

    Back at Azerai La Residence, Hue, your surroundings offer a blend of old-world charm and refined tranquility. With just 122 artfully appointed rooms and suites, this landmark hotel is centred on a 1930-built mansion that once housed the French Resident Superieur. Its streamline moderne façade, with clean lines and nautical influences, sets the stage for quiet luxury and timeless romance.
